Output 380e23b3bb316e8b0c64aa63ef1436a109542411d506220ea681156ce1397918:1

value
4964000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7809d72d36f0c59941875e4c3fe015a4ce96e381 OP_EQUAL
address
3CdioJ6tTn2jJt1byXafV9MFthebbrr1U7
transaction
380e23b3bb316e8b0c64aa63ef1436a109542411d506220ea681156ce1397918
spent
true